LARA'S REVIEW:
3.5 STARS
Zero Hour offered another level of closure for those looking for more after One Love. Although I found my closure with One Love, Zero Hour answered a few lingering questions leaving no further loose ends to tie up. It didn't have the same rush and intensity I experienced with the rest of the series but I loved having Jase and Elliot's POVs. Having the voices of the two most important men in Jules' life, the ones that loved her most, added a new layer of emotions to a series that already pushed the "feels" limits. It added another layer of insight into why certain things turned out as they did, and who they were in their own eyes versus how Jules saw them. I especially liked finding out more about Jase's history. Which was devastatingly heartbreaking. The Gypsy Brothers series will forever be one of my favorites. You can't go wrong with an edge of your seat, pulse pounding, suspense thriller with a badass bitch blazing a bloody trail of vengeance.
